Eco-Friendly Materials in Eyewear
Fortunately, the eyewear industry is shifting towards more sustainable materials and practices. Some of these innovative solutions include:
* Recycled plastic: Many frames are now made from recycled plastic waste, reducing the need for new raw materials.
* Bamboo: Bamboo is a highly renewable resource that’s used to create lightweight, durable frames.
* Hypoallergenic materials: Certain frames and lenses are designed with hypoallergenic properties, making them ideal for individuals with sensitive skin.

How to Choose Eco-Friendly Eyewear
With the growing demand for sustainable eyewear, manufacturers are offering a wide range of eco-friendly options. When selecting glasses, consider the following factors:
1. Material composition: Opt for frames and lenses made from recycled or renewable resources.
2. Frame durability: Select frames with high-quality hinges and sturdy materials.
3. Lens sustainability: Choose lenses with hypoallergenic properties or made from sustainable materials.
